2024 Bucky’s Casino PVS Poker Run: will mimic much of the prior events in that we start in the Panara Bread/Best Buy/Red Robin parking lot (3065 Gateway Blvd in Prescott). Arrive well before the 10:00am departure time (try 9:15 to 9:30) to purchase your Poker Run score cards and get route instructions. Once again, we collect $10 cash per hand, two hands maximum.
The 2024 Bucky’s Casino PVS Poker Run route will guide you to five locations to draw a card to create your poker hand. Similar to a 50/50 raffle, we set aside half for charity and the other half to the ‘pot’ for prize money. (Previously that was about $300 for the best hand and $300 for the worst hand.)
We depart at 10:00 am. We should be ready for lunch around noonish. It is not a race, rather a way to show off our hometown and hopefully have some fun.
New this year! Two of the card-draw locations will have rest rooms and the lunch stop is at Prescott Resort and Bucky’s Casino. This is the large hotel & convention center atop the hill where highways 69 & 89 converge. The views are magnificent and there will be ‘free play’ vouchers for the casino.
